Ticket: Vault lockout blocking thumbnail queue

The Pixelbrook thumbnail generation queue is stalled because the credentials vault on worker node grove-7 re-locked after last night's restart. New jobs are piling up but nothing is lost. As the on-call contractor, unseal the vault using the standard recovery flow, then restart the queue consumer. The recovery passphrase follows below.

unlock words, kafog-tajof: ulador-ulaael-kasvan

As part of the Lanternflow migration, all nightly cron jobs now run as Quillet workflows. On-call responsibility includes re-triggering failed runs from the Quillet console. Workflow bundles must be signed before the scheduler accepts them, so keep the deploy credentials handy. The current deploy key is listed below.

deploy key for kagup-bawig: bky9_ZMq28eTw9

// Max times Deploybot Dotty will ping the channel about a stuck
// rollout before giving up and paging instead. We bumped this from
// 3 to 5 after the Harvest release spammed everyone at 2am — turns
// out slow isn't always stuck. Don't raise it further without
// discussing at sync. Last verified against the build noted below.

session token of kahog-bahif = htk9_f63daec35

CI NOTE — ForgeKit hot-reload failures. Plugin authors: config hot-reload in CI only watches files under conf.d; edits elsewhere are ignored silently, so your test may pass against stale values. Symptom: reload event logged but old settings served. Fix: declare watched paths in your plugin manifest and bump the schema version. Do not poll the config endpoint as a workaround — it races the reloader. Reproduce locally with the harness before filing. The harness build that fixes the watcher race is noted below.

trace token, yajef-bajeg: htk3_b5d